The Cost of Fragmented HR Data: More Than Just Inconvenience
Consider the daily reality within many HR departments. Candidate data resides in an ATS, employee records in an HRIS, performance reviews in another system, and payroll in yet another. Crucial documents might be stored on shared drives or even physical folders. Each interaction, each change in status, each new piece of information often requires manual transfer across these systems. This isn’t just inefficient; it’s an open invitation for human error, data inconsistencies, and a slow, frustrating user experience for both employees and HR professionals.
The cumulative impact is staggering. High-value employees, those whose expertise should be focused on strategic talent acquisition, development, and retention, spend an inordinate amount of time on low-value data entry and reconciliation. This isn’t what you hired them for. It leads to delayed onboarding, compliance risks due to incomplete records, and an inability to gain a holistic view of the workforce, which is critical for forecasting, succession planning, and optimizing talent spend. The financial implications are clear: increased operational costs, lost productivity, and a diminished return on your significant investment in human capital.

This isn’t just about moving data; it’s about intelligent data management. AI can be deployed to cleanse, enrich, and standardize data as it flows between systems, ensuring consistency and accuracy. For example, ensuring all employee job titles adhere to a predefined taxonomy or automatically flagging incomplete records for review. This proactive approach prevents data silos from forming and ensures that the information you rely on for strategic decisions is trustworthy.
